Parking Lot Excavation in Buford, GA
Parking lot excavation services involve the removal and grading of soil or existing pavement to prepare a site for new parking areas, driveways, or access roads. This process is essential for projects that require a stable foundation, proper drainage, and a smooth surface for vehicles. Property owners commonly request excavation for new parking lots, expansion of existing spaces, or paving driveways that need a level and durable base. It is important for homeowners to understand the scope of excavation work, including site preparation, soil removal, and grading, to ensure the project meets their needs and expectations.
Before requesting parking lot excavation, property owners should consider the size and layout of the area, as well as any existing structures or underground utilities that may impact the work. Clarifying the desired outcome, such as the level of finish and drainage requirements, can help in planning the project effectively. Additionally, understanding the soil conditions and potential challenges at the site can influence the scope and cost of excavation services. Proper planning and communication ensure that the excavation process supports a safe, functional, and long-lasting parking surface.

Common Parking Lot Excavation Jobs
Parking lot excavation involves removing soil and debris to prepare a site for paving or surfacing.
Driveway excavation helps create a stable base for new or replacement driveways.
Site leveling ensures a flat, even surface for parking areas and reduces drainage issues.
Subgrade preparation involves grading and compacting soil to support pavement longevity.
Drainage installation includes excavating trenches for proper water runoff management.
Commercial parking lot prep involves large-scale excavation to accommodate high-traffic areas.
Parking Lot Excavation Questions
What is parking lot excavation? It involves removing soil and debris to prepare a site for new paving or construction of a parking area.
What types of properties typically require parking lot excavation? Commercial properties, residential complexes, and private driveways often need excavation for parking improvements or expansions.
Why is proper excavation important before paving? Proper excavation ensures a stable foundation, prevents future settling, and promotes long-lasting parking surfaces.
What should property owners consider before starting excavation? It's important to evaluate the site’s soil condition, drainage needs, and any existing underground utilities.
